And these are some quickies I've done on loose paper. Ink, acrylics, and some gesso in there too. Painting on typing paper gets awfully wrinkly, but I like having to battle stuff like that.
And here's something I did for Scratch Magazine, should be on stands soon. It was an article about how a lot of rap producers only know how to make beats and don't know much music theory, and how some of them are starting to learn to write and play music. It's the second thing I've gotten to do for Scratch, the art director there is a really good guy, he's an illustrator himself.
Also, seeing bojee go really big on a recent painting got me wantin to paint big again, so I tossed out this really quick landscape. It's really nothin special, but it was a lot of fun to paint in oils again, I had forgotten what it was like to not have paint dry immediately! It's 24"x30", the biggest thing I had layin around.
